Our Development Approach
To design and develop fully customized, functionality-rich, and trustworthy software solutions for your organization, we use a comprehensive development approach that includes cutting-edge technologies and powerful frameworks.
Requirement Analysis
•Analysis of all features and the breadth of the application's feasibility.
•Milestone 0 is a brainstorming session for the application and requirements.
•All of the application's primary screens were wireframed.
Designing and Architecture
•Deciding on the system's basic architecture.
•Planning the application's whole timetable, including phases.
•Breaking down the entire project into milestones, each with its deadline.
Project Implementation
•Coding and bringing the prototypes created during the design process to life.
•Execution of technical steps by established milestones.
•Clients receive regular upgrades for testing and feedback.
Testing and debugging
•The entire application is functionally tested, module by module.
•User acceptability testing access to the client
•Debugging and bug fixes for the entire program.
Deployment and After-sales Support
•One of the most important stages of the complete approach is releasing the finalized product to the market.
•After the first launch, the product is constantly improved.
•Bug fixes and technical fixes are provided as part of the after-sales service.
